AML Posted December 28, 2002 Report Share Posted December 28, 2002 Yes Armenian Music Library is no longer free to all anymore, but for $8.00 per month, you get unlimited download of songs at MP3 128kbps. Free members will soon wil be able to download only sample songs.To keep the site going, we had no other choice, as we failed to get ANY sponsor to the site. In the future if we do get one, we will change it back to free to all registered members.Hope this explaines the reasons why.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

AML Posted December 29, 2002 Report Share Posted December 29, 2002 This requires a new thread, but never the less.The cost of having a site like Armenian Music Library is much more than web hosting costs. We have most contacts and our intention is to pay royalties to all artists, other wise we might as well close the site or call ourselves a 'warez' site.Our current web site is already filled over 10Gb! To cover costs we had to introduce subscription costs, and that charge will include royalties.Having low quality songs did not attract any sponsors to the site, nigther did listening to low quality songs did attarct any original CD buyers to keep the site going.We have not had any subscribers, yet, and we are not acepting any at this stage anyway, until we work out all copyright issues.We were expecting this (everyone wanting everting for free). This gave us more live report on our expectations and a new direction for the site, hopfully to come up with win-win situation.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
